Essential Oil Glossary

      • BAYBERRY: Luck into the home, attracts wealth and money.
      • BERGAMOT: Protection. Balances the soul. Strengthens the immune system. Encourages personal power.
      • CEDAR: Instills peace, dispels unhappiness and brings positive fantasies.
      • CHAMOMILE: Highly relaxing. This brings deep healing sleep.
      • EUCALYPTUS: Sends away negative thoughts and boosts clarity of the soul. Clears the way, promotes vision. FIG: This enlivens your heart and soul and has strong healing properties. Fig trees have been mentioned in the bible. A powerful oil.
      • FRANKINCENSE: Frees us of our earthly distractions and allows pure connection to the divine. Opens us up to religious blessings, allows only strong white light into our middle – purifies our soul.
      • GERANIUM: This is famous for its ability to calm us and relax an overactive mind. Easing frustration and unhappiness, the sweet smell brings feelings of calm strength. It alleviates nervous fatigue and provides an ability to let go.
      • GRAPEFRUIT: Allows us to surrender our high expectations of others and life and brings a harmonious comprehension of ourselves. It enables us to forgive ourselves and others promoting deep clarity and comprehension.
      • HONEYSUCKLE: Awakens us to hidden positive energy, brings about an acute sense of instinct. Attracts prosperity.
      • JASMINE: Protection when we’re most vulnerable. Purifies the air, stimulates creative expression and original thinking, invites religious harmony and love.
      • JUNIPER: A reminder of happy times and brings fond memories. Also thought to repel evil spirits.
      • LAVENDER: Reduces stress. Awakens our internal calm. Brings peace and stability. Known for its soothing properties. Allows us to trust the world.
      • LEMONGRASS: This has very strong inspirational properties. It arouses the wonder of the imagination.
      • MANDARIN/SWEET ORANGE: Frees us from stress. Promotes calmness and well-being.
      • MYRRH: Brings deep understanding. Allows us to feel calm. Gives us compassion for others. Draws good spirits.
      • NEROLI: This oil is known to calm and regulate the nervous system. This alleviates mental and emotional upsets. It brings strength and hope where there might have been despair. It creates a hypnotic effect to calm the spirit.
      • PINE: Purifies and allows deep forgiveness of ourselves and others.
      • ROSE: The real essence of love revealed and brings everything related to love. Gives hope, harmony and possibility to people who smell it.
      • SAGE: Clears, cleanses and chases off unfriendly spirits. Cleans a room and a house. Purifies all.
      • SANDALWOOD: Calms the mind and enables us to open to our own intuitive nature. We allow spirit to guide us and lead the way. Protects us from unwanted ideas. Aids in deep visions.
      • SPEARMINT: Sharpens your perceptions. Improves circulation. Stimulates new opportunities.
      • SPRUCE: Spruce is elevating and soothing at the same time. It’s widely used for meditation. It strengthens ones general wellbeing and frees us up to recovery.
      • SWEETGRASS: Invokes religious blessings, aids transformation.
      • TEA TREE: This is strong spirit medicine – it’s famous for its natural antibiotic properties and energetically stimulates our body’s natural ability to heal. This may also have an anti-depressant effect. Promotes emotional well-being and provides space for your body to heal naturally.
      • VANILLA: This is highly pleasant and brings happy adventures to the home; also invites good luck.
      • VERBENA: Brings religion and equilibrium. Helps to ground us. Allows us to tolerate upsets others.
      • VETIVER: Transforms anger to peace. Brings higher understanding and awareness to calm us. Lessens irritability through linking us with Spirit.
      • YLANG YLANG: This is a powerful antidepressant. There’s a call to unwind the body. This boosts the properties of an aphrodisiac. It calms anger. It aligns us with deep love which moves us physically.
